Concrete Admixtures Powering Sustainable Infrastructure Growth
Concrete remains the backbone of global infrastructure, but its environmental impact has drawn increasing scrutiny. The construction industry is now under pressure to adopt eco-friendly practices while maintaining performance and cost efficiency. In this context, chemical admixtures have emerged as powerful enablers of sustainable construction. The Concrete Plasticizer Super Plasticizer Market is benefiting significantly from this shift, as these additives help optimize material usage and improve concrete durability.
Plasticizers and super plasticizers are designed to enhance workability without increasing water content. This capability allows producers to reduce cement usage, which is one of the most carbon-intensive components of concrete. By enabling lower cement consumption while preserving strength and durability, these admixtures directly support global sustainability goals.
The Concrete Plasticizer Super Plasticizer Market is also influenced by the growing adoption of green building standards. Certification programs such as LEED and similar frameworks across regions encourage the use of materials that minimize environmental impact. Super plasticizers help builders meet these requirements by improving concrete efficiency and lifespan, reducing the need for repairs or reconstruction.
Technological innovation is reinforcing sustainability outcomes. Modern formulations are designed to be compatible with supplementary cementitious materials such as fly ash, slag, and silica fume. This compatibility allows concrete producers to incorporate industrial by-products into mixes, further lowering environmental footprints while enhancing long-term performance.
Infrastructure megaprojects are another major contributor to market growth. Large-scale transportation networks, smart cities, and energy projects demand high-strength, durable concrete capable of withstanding heavy loads and harsh conditions. Super plasticizers enable precise control over concrete properties, making them essential for complex engineering applications.
